Kein Modul mit dem Namen „scrapy.conf“

Kein Modul mit dem Namen „scrapy.conf“

Ich versuche, Twitter-Scraper-Code von folgendem Code auszuführen:https://github.com/jonbakerfish/TweetScraper

scrapy listWenn ich den Befehl in der Eingabeaufforderung ausführe, um sicherzustellen, dass der Scraper richtig eingerichtet ist, erhalte ich die folgende Fehlermeldung:

from scrapy.conf import settings
ModuleNotFoundError: No module named 'scrapy.conf'".

Ich habe versucht, Scrapy und viele andere Methoden neu zu installieren, aber anscheinend vergeblich. Kann mir bitte jemand helfen?

Antwort1

Wie Augusto Men oben erwähnt hat, scrapy.confist es veraltet. Um mit Scrapy >= v1.7 auf die Projekteinstellungen zuzugreifen, verwenden Sie:

from scrapy.utils.project import get_project_settings
settings = get_project_settings()
# Use the settings

Antwort2

Ich denke, der richtige Ort dafür wäre Stack Overflow, aber um Ihre Frage zu beantworten: Das Modul scrapy.confwurde veraltet und in Scrapy 1.7 entfernt (http://docs.scrapy.org/en/latest/news.html#deprecation-removals).

verwandte Informationen